Position: In Shop Service Advisor- 2nd Shift
Location: White Bear Lake, MN
Reports to: Service Manager
Pay Range: $45,000/year or more + Bonus
Schedule: Monday – Friday. 2nd Shift
Key Responsibilities
Responsible for the entire workflow and successful outcome of each job.
· Supervise technician work flow: Schedules and plans work.
· Coordinates work in progress with shop and parts operations
· Performs customer follow-up on status of work in progress
· Oversees shift and performs opening/closing procedures as required
· Communicates with customers and associates
· Creates and presents estimate to the customer on repair costs
· Responsible for processing of repair orders, completing warranty claims and customer invoicing
· Provides hands-on technician assistance as needed
· Run and monitor warranty acknowledgement reports daily
· Monitor and correct warranty variances as necessary
· Initial customer contact, to include greeting the customer, open work order, capture comprehensive complaint, unit information, etc.
